Six North American companies have become members of IPAF, the parent organisation of Aerial Work Platform Training (AWPT), and are set to join the growing network of approved training centres. The companies are: Admar Supply Company in Rochester, New York; Bil–Jax Inc. in Archbold, Ohio; Fraco Products in St. Mathias, Quebec, Canada; Midwest Aerials 'Equipment in St. Louis, Missouri; NES in Chicago, Illinois; and Northeast Work Platform Training in Boston, Massachusetts.

New member NES has been approved as an AWPT training centre for aerial work platforms and is planning to open multiple training centres in key metropolitan areas. New member Midwest Aerials 'Equipment has applied to open an aerial work platform training centre in St. Louis. Both Fraco Products and Northeast Work Platform Training are opening AWPT training centres for mast climbing work platforms.

The AWPT training programme is recognised by the US–based Scaffold Industry Association (SIA). The SIA recognises and promotes the PAL Card as proof of training in the use of aerial work platforms and mast climbing work platforms.
